Patrick T. McHenry Congressional Service

Patrick T. McHenry is a retired United States Congressman for the state of North Carolina. Patrick served as a House Representative for the state of North Carolina and served a total of 10 terms in congress.

Patrick T. McHenry participated in over 1234 voting sessions, sponsored over 139 pieces of legislation, and cosponsored over over 1487 individual bills.
